The story centers on Hedda Gabler, a disillusioned wife determined to elevate her husband's career through deceitful means, including manipulation of his competitor. Her ambition is fueled by greed and a desire for control, leading to unforeseen consequences that reveal the darker aspects of her character and the complexities of her relationships. As her plan unfolds, the narrative explores themes of power, ambition, and moral ambiguity, ultimately resulting in a gripping and tragic outcome.
